The quicker that you respond back to customers, the more likely you are to win their trust and their business. A customer is an individual or company that purchases goods or services. Customers are the end users. They do not sell what they bought to others. Customers play an important role in the success of any business. In order to understand the customer preferences, their behavior and attitude it is important to identify and segment different … New Customer: New customers are customers that have recently made their first purchase from the business. Regular Customer: Regular customers make purchases from the brand repeatedly or often.

Cheering is the act of showing enthusiastic support or approval for someone, a team, or an event, often through shouts, applause, or specific chants. This can happen in various contexts such as sports matches, performances, or competitions. A cheering message, story, or gesture can help alleviate sadness, anxiety, or discouragement by introducing joy, optimism, or comfort. It is often associated with acts of kindness, inspiration, or lightheartedness. 'Cheering' means the act of giving support, praise, or applause to someone or something. It is often seen in sports events, speeches, and celebrations.
